Summary
The Controller is responsible for planning, directing, and managing all accounting activities for the organization. This includes month-end close, financial reporting, tax compliance, accounts payable oversight, audit coordination, and internal control development. The ideal candidate is a hands‑on leader with strong technical accounting skills, excellent communication abilities, and a passion for developing high‑performing teams.
Key Responsibilities Essential Functions- Lead and manage all accounting operations for WCP Solutions, including the month‑end close process.
- Prepare and analyze financial information; prepare journal entries and perform general ledger reconciliations.
- Oversee the Accounts Payable department, providing coaching, training, and leadership to ensure accuracy and protection of company assets.
- Prepare recurring sales tax and property tax reports.
- Monitor legislation, regulatory updates, and accounting standards that influence financial operations.
- Maintain and administer financial policies, procedures, and internal controls to ensure compliance and operational effectiveness.
- Support preparation of documentation for annual tax returns.
- Serve as primary contact for auditors during annual reviews and audits.
- Build and maintain strong relationships with key financial vendors and partners.
- Perform other duties and special projects as assigned.
- Bachelor’s degree in Finance, Accounting, or a related field (equivalent experience will be considered).
- Minimum three years of experience in Accounting or a related field preferred.
- Minimum two years of management or supervisory experience required.
- Proficiency with Microsoft Windows and current versions of Microsoft Office.
- Solid understanding of accounting principles and financial processes.
- Strong leadership skills with a proven ability to develop, coach, and motivate teams.
- Demonstrated professionalism and ability to maintain strict confidentiality.
- Excellent verbal and written communication skills; able to work effectively across all levels of the organization.
- Customer service–oriented mindset; able to operate under strict deadlines.
- Highly organized with strong attention to detail; able to manage multiple tasks simultaneously.
- Adaptable, approachable, and flexible in a dynamic environment.
- Ability to use 10‑key by touch.
- Professional office environment.
- Ability to sit or stand for long periods.
- Ability to lift up to 25 lbs. and perform occasional bending or stooping for filing.
- Frequent use of standard office equipment.
- Occasional overtime may be required.
